
"Sam Reinhart put the Panthers up by two 2:14 later. Evan Rodrigues took possession of a loose puck high in the offensive zone and sent a shot towards the cage that Reinhart tipped off the left post. Carter Verhaeghe partially fanned and missed wide with his follow-up. The puck caromed off the end boards to Reinhart and he was able to beat DeSmith off the leg pad from an extreme angle for his 300th career goal."
"The Stars would take full-advantage of a double-minor for high-sticking on Seth Jones to even the score with a pair of power-play goals just 14 seconds apart. Dallas countered after Aaron Ekblad missed a golden shorthanded chance with Rantanen carrying from deep in his own end before gaining the Florida line and sliding a backhand pass to Sam Steel. Steel fended off Jeff Petry and slung a crossing pass circle-to-circle to a open-wide Wyatt Johnston, who smacked the puck past Bobrovsky at the 14:47 mark."
"Jones' victim, Justin Hryckowian would tie the tilt when he deflected in Thomas Harley's shot after Steel won the puck along the left boards and fed the defenseman near the blue line. Hryckowian's first NHL goal came seconds after Marchand almost picked off a pass from Mavrik Bourque that would've resulted in a breakaway."
Brad Marchand scored the shootout winner as the Florida Panthers edged the Dallas Stars 3-2 to cap a four-game homestand with a win. Marchand opened the scoring early in the second after a turnover and a sequence involving Anton Lundell and Eetu Luostarinen. Sam Reinhart scored his 300th career goal minutes later. Dallas tied the game with two power-play goals during a double-minor on Seth Jones and later scored again via Wyatt Johnston. Justin Hryckowian recorded his first NHL goal. Sam Bennett restored the lead in the third before Marchand decided the game in the shootout.
